2 U.S.C. § 60
Section 60 · Repealed. June 20, 1929, ch. 33, 6, 46 Stat. 39

Section, acts May 24, 1924, ch. 183, 1, 43 Stat. 146; May 29, 1928, ch. 853, 1, 45 Stat. 885, related to rates of pay for various officers and employees of Government. See notes set out under section 60a–1 and section 60c–1 et seq. of this title.
